Summary

Setup up an api endpoint to take a websites url (eg: https://someapp.com/catalog/app/lists) and returns an shortened URL such as https://someapp.com/GeAi9P.

Pre-requisites

  1. python 3.11.6

Starting The Service

  1. Clone repo

    git clone https://github.com/smetroid/URLShortening.git

  2. Change into URLShortening

    cd URLShortening

  3. Create the virtual environment

    python -m venv .venv

  4. Source the virtual env

    source .venv/bin/activate

  5. Install python packages

    pip install -r requirements.txt

  6. Start the flask app

    waitress-serve 'shorturl:shorturl'

Usage

  1. Shortening a url using curl

    curl --header "Content-Type: application/json" -X POST localhost:8080/encode --data '{"url": "https://www.yahoo.com/news/dog-adopted-7-years-pennsylvania-210548824.html"}'
    

    Result:

    {"id":"4LoFSC","short_url":"https://www.yahoo.com/4LoFSC"}
    
  2. Retrieving original URL using the id above

    curl --header "Content-Type: application/json" -X POST localhost:5000/decode --data '{"id": "rcj3GA"}'
    

    Result:

    {"id":"4LoFSC","original_url":"https://www.yahoo.com/news/dog-adopted-7-years-pennsylvania-210548824.html"}
    

Running Development Environment

  1. Export the apps

    export FLASK_APP=shorturl.py

  2. Start development server

    flask run

  3. Running tests

    pytest
